SIMPLE algorithm
Guess the pressure field p* Solve the momentum equations toobtain u*, v*, w*Solve the p' equation (continuity)Correct pressure field p = p* + p'Calculate the velocity corrections
u', v', w' Correct velocity field
u =u*+u',v =v*+v'w =w*+w'
Treat the corrected pressure p as anew guess p* and go to
